The transcript from the YouTube video, "10 Cold-Hardy Crops You Can Grow Through the Winter," focuses on instructing gardeners on how to cultivate various vegetables that can withstand cold temperatures, sometimes with minimal or no covering. The content emphasizes that growing plants in winter requires selecting cold-hardy varieties and ensuring plants are established before the coldest weather arrives. Specific crops discussed include kale, sorrel, lettuce, tatsoi, carrots, spinach, Swiss chard, claytonia, arugula, mustard greens, parsley, and cilantro, often noting the minimum temperatures each can tolerate and suggesting methods like mulching or using row covers to extend the growing season. The host also recommends planting some items in containers so they can be moved indoors, enabling a continuous harvest of fresh produce even in deep winter.
